Speaker Registration

Any person may participate in the Hearing Examiner’s public hearing on the Director’s recommendation by submitting written comments electronically to hearingexaminer@bellevuewa.gov, prior to the hearing or by making oral comments at the hearing.

Please email hearingexaminer@bellevuewa.gov by 3:00 p.m. the day of the hearing to submit your written comments for consideration by the Hearing Examiner.

If you wish to speak at the public hearing, please register by using this form. The deadline for registration through the webform is 3:00 p.m. the day of the hearing. If you miss the webform registration deadline, you may still have an opportunity to speak while the public testimony portion of the hearing is open.

Public Hearings are conducted in a hybrid manner and speakers can appear in-person in Council Chambers at Bellevue City Hall or connect virtually via Zoom. The Zoom connection details can be found at Upcoming Hearings | City of Bellevue (bellevuewa.gov).

The public hearing will begin at 6:00 p.m., starting with the City planner’s presentation of the application, then followed by the applicant’s presentation (if any), questions from the Hearing Examiner and public testimony. During the hearing, speakers will be called in the order in which they have registered. If previous speakers have made the same point you wish to express, simply indicate your support of the comments.

As a participant of the hearing, you are entitled to receive a copy of the Hearing Examiner’s Decision (Process I) or Recommendation (Process III). Please indicate in the webform below, whether you prefer to receive your copy via email or United States Postal Service (USPS).
